PyQt5-QLabel如何设置标签控件的图片

2025-05-05 19:16:13

QLABEL控件显示图片的操作,图片的缩放及注意事项。

1.创建控件:

1、①导入PyQt5.Qt ,sys模块,创建应用程序对象和顶层窗口对象,并设置顶层窗口的初始属性。②定义一个setupUI()方法,封装子控件的初始属性代码。③实例标签类控件,并设置初始值。

PyQt5-QLabel如何设置标签控件的图片

2、假如设置了标签的大小,标签会显示不完全,或留出空白。如图:设置标签控件的尺寸小于图片的大小,不能显示图片的全貌。

PyQt5-QLabel如何设置标签控件的图片

4、想让图片按设定的尺寸显示,且显示图片的全貌,只需设置 setScaledContents(True)方法即可。(参数是BOOL)值;可以看到控件本身大小没有改变,图片也显示了全貌。

PyQt5-QLabel如何设置标签控件的图片

6、判断标签内容是否被缩放:hasScaledContents();返回bool值。

PyQt5-QLabel如何设置标签控件的图片
声明:本网站引用、摘录或转载内容仅供网站访问者交流或参考,不代表本站立场,如存在版权或非法内容,请联系站长删除,联系邮箱:site.kefu@qq.com。
猜你喜欢